What types of immigration cases do attorneys in the Derry, PA area typically handle?
Immigration attorneys serving Derry and Westmoreland County commonly handle family-based petitions (like I-130 for spouses or children), naturalization (N-400), adjustment of status, and humanitarian cases such as asylum or VAWA petitions. Given the local presence of industries like manufacturing and healthcare, they also assist with employment-based visas (H-1B, L-1) for professionals working at regional employers. Additionally, they frequently help clients with removal defense and appeals, navigating the jurisdiction of the Pittsburgh Immigration Court.

What should I look for when choosing an immigration attorney in the Derry, PA region?
Look for an attorney or a Board of Immigration Appeals (BIA) accredited representative with specific experience in your type of case, whether it's family-based, employment, or defense. Check their standing with the Pennsylvania Bar Association and read client reviews. Given Derry's location, ensure they are familiar with filing procedures at the USCIS Pittsburgh Field Office and have experience with the local immigration court. A clear fee structure and responsive communication are also critical factors.
If I face deportation proceedings, which immigration court has jurisdiction over my case in Derry, PA?
Residents of Derry, PA fall under the jurisdiction of the Immigration Court in Pittsburgh, located at 1000 Liberty Avenue. This court handles removal proceedings for individuals in Western Pennsylvania. Your immigration attorney will need to file motions and represent you at hearings scheduled in this court. It is crucial to hire an attorney experienced with the specific judges and procedures of the Pittsburgh Immigration Court to effectively navigate your defense.
